A single countermeasure would be to run various processes in parallel. Processes which include feature extraction, and that is the preprocessing from the matching process, are comparatively well suited for parallelization. Working with multicore CPUs for processing, one instruction numerous info (SIMD) calculation, and embedded GPUs can further increase speeds occasionally.
Attain Harmless trajectory monitoring control of a simulated robot working with manipulator algorithm blocks in Simulink®.
Use an actively managed algorithm library to employ 2D or 3D path arranging for any robot that may be both defined as some extent mass or perhaps a procedure with kinematic and dynamic constraints.
Implement sampling-dependent route scheduling algorithms for instance RRT and RRT* employing a customizable scheduling infrastructure.
Make trajectories within velocity and acceleration restrictions applying TOPP-RA solver for time-ideal path scheduling.
Grid-based mostly look for algorithms, which look for a route based on minimal travel Price tag in a very grid map. They may be utilized for purposes such as cell robots in a very 2nd atmosphere.
Computing cost is a dilemma when applying SLAM algorithms on car components. Computation is frequently done on compact and reduced-Power embedded microprocessors which have limited processing power. To achieve precise localization, it is critical to execute graphic processing and level cloud matching at higher frequency.
Execute inverse kinematics calculations on the robot types. Use interactive tools to visualise and tune an inverse kinematics solver with or devoid of kinematic constraints.
Broadly Talking, There's two types of technologies elements utilized to realize SLAM. The primary sort check here is sensor signal processing, including the entrance-end processing, which is essentially dependent on the sensors utilized.
Check out and Look at distinct manipulator trajectory types by producing paths for these click here trajectory profiles.
Sorry, your browser doesn't guidance embedded movies. Digital assembly line with two robotics workcells
SLAM algorithms estimate sequential motion, which incorporates some margin of error. The error accumulates with time, leading to significant deviation from true values. It may also cause map data to break down or distort, producing subsequent searches challenging.
SLAM has actually been the topic of website technical exploration for quite some time. But with large enhancements in Pc processing speed and get more info the availability of small-Price sensors for example cameras and laser assortment finders, SLAM algorithms are actually useful for sensible purposes inside a increasing variety of fields.
Tips on how to ask a good question Be descriptive, specific, and concise. Instance: How am i able to utilize a plot to check here alter the line coloration of the graph?
Opt for a Internet site to acquire translated content exactly where out there and see community occasions and features. Based on your site, we advise that you choose: .